The treadmill's motor is another important factor to consider. Its continuous horsepower (CHP) rating is a sign of the strength of the treadmill. If you intend to use your treadmill for jogging, select the model with motors that have 2.5 CHP or more. If you're planning to get serious about running, a treadmill with three-CHP motors is the best choice.

Also, make sure to verify the maximum incline of your treadmill. Some treadmills have an incline of 20 percent. This makes them ideal for running uphill. Some however have a maximum incline of only 10 percent. If you plan to use your folding treadmill mainly for walking, it's best to choose the lower end of the spectrum.

The maximum speed of a treadmill that folds should be at a minimum of 7 MPH. It should have an air cushioning system that helps reduce noise and vibration. It should also have a safety lock and 12 workout programs that are built into. A treadmill that folds is one that is easy to maintain, too. For example, if it uses air shocks beneath the deck to help with lift it is necessary to lubricate the shocks with a spray containing Teflon every month.

Speed

The speed of your treadmill will determine how much you enjoy exercising. If you're a fan of running, you should choose an exercise machine that can run at speeds of up to 10 miles an hour. You'll need to make sure that the deck is wide enough to allow for your stride. If you intend to sprint or run, you'll need a deck at minimum 20 inches wide and 55 inches long. This will let you take full, natural strides without putting too much strain on your body.
